The ceramic substrate is a unique process board used in electronics. It offers excellent electrical insulation performance, excellent soft solderability, high thermal conductivity, and increased adhesion strength than PCB materials promote heat transfer generated in the circuit to the outside to dissipate safely. Alumina, aluminum nitride, beryllium oxide, zirconium, and silicon nitride are some of the most known substrates. It is used across a wide range of end-use industries such as electronics, aerospace, navigation, power electronics, telecommunications, industrial, automotive engineering, sensors, optoelectronics, instrumentation and control systems, medical equipment, and entertainment
electronics.
Market Dynamics
The rising need for advanced architecture in electronic devices and demand for ceramic substrates over conventional metal substrates is estimated to drive the ceramic substrate market. There is a growing demand for ceramic substrates in consumer electronics, automotive, telecom, military & avionics, and industrial activates. They have earned robust popularity worldwide as the standard materials for electronic circuit carriers, and every sector acknowledges their performance. The alumina segment has dominated the market due to specific special properties like low cost, low thermal expansion, corrosion- resistance, lightweight, and high-temperature stability. Meanwhile, factors such as recyclability issues and the high price of ceramic substrates contribute to the significant hindrance.
